A threat actor has announced an alleged sale of complete network access to a company based in the United States on a dark web forum. The company, which operates within the transportation, logistics, and supply chain sectors, has been identified with an annual revenue of approximately $7 million.

The advertised access reportedly includes VPN and other unspecified network entry points, with administrator-level privileges. The asking price for this access is set at $4,000.

The transaction is proposed to be conducted through a trusted middleman. A TOX ID is included in the post for buyers for further negotiations and arrangements.
